Researchers at the University of Pennsylvania tested boxers and mixed martial arts (MMA) fighters before and after sparring sessions or bouts using the King - Devick (K - D) test, a simple, two - minute test in which the athletes were shown a set of three index cards with a series of numbers scattered across eight lines and asked to read the numbers as quickly as possible without any errors from left to right.
